Paris Baguette Opens New Texas Location

Global bakery café chain Paris Baguette opened a new location in Richardson, Texas on February 27. The opening is part of an ongoing U.S. expansion for the brand, which now has over 4,000 units worldwide.

The new Richardson location is part of an ambitious goal for Paris Baguette, which aims to operate 1,000 stores in North America by 2030. The French-inspired South Korean bakery chain has been aggressively expanding, with plans to open over 100 new outlets in the U.S. and Canada in 2025 alone. To support this rapid growth, Paris Baguette's parent company, SPC Group, is investing $160 million in a new 260,000-square-foot manufacturing facility in Burleson, Texas. This will be the company's first production site in North America and is expected to create 450 jobs, making it one of the top five employers in that area. Though its name evokes the capital of France, Paris Baguette was founded in South Korea in 1988 by businessman Hur Young-in. The chain is a subsidiary of the SPC Group, a South Korean food and confectionery conglomerate that started as a small bakery in 1945. The company first entered the U.S. market in 2005. As of early 2026, there are over 280 locations across North America, with the Richardson opening marking the 25th in Texas. The Richardson café is operated by franchisees Sweta Goyal, Puneet Mittal, Mamta Singhal, and Rajneesh Singhal, two couples who have a five-unit development agreement with the company. Their goal is to create a neighborhood gathering spot, mirroring the warm and welcoming atmosphere they enjoyed as customers. The brand's growth strategy heavily relies on franchising, with about 95% of its U.S. locations being franchisee-owned. This model has contributed to 19 consecutive quarters of positive same-store sales. Globally, Paris Baguette has a presence in several countries, including China, Vietnam, Singapore, France, and the United Kingdom. The company has stated long-term goals of potentially reaching 2,200 units across North America and expanding into Mexico and Central America.
